Handicap system is reversed over here...
If an LS4 was 1.06 in Aus, I'd be flying it! Sadly though, they divide
their dist/speed by the handicap, where as in Australia we multiply
dist/speed by handicap given...
Hope this clears it up.
WPP
P.s. I thought the jantar scenario was strange also, generally the Jantar 1
has a different handicap to the Jantar 2 and 3..
